3/8 Dr 6Pt Socket 3/4" Mastercraft

Overstock: Yes Locations: skid 6 box 1,,,,,
Manufacturer: Mastercraft
Availability: 110 in stock
SKU: 0186
Manufacturer part number: 0186
Product tags